Output 93ac660a1966658dfe79d56ffe59afda732ec4cf1ec66e770765af42fe163dfc:0

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c07e63e6b4569f2bc3d7522bd577a035f2d6069 OP_EQUAL
address
35hq7qssyBm4jDfw5XWU6Pzt1X9WSWeaVJ
transaction
93ac660a1966658dfe79d56ffe59afda732ec4cf1ec66e770765af42fe163dfc
spent
true